What is Identified Stock in SAP SRD-SCM-MD - SCM-Master Data?


SAP Term: Identified Stock

  • Component: SRD-SCM-MD

  • Component Name: SCM-Master Data

  • Description: A work center view where you can manage the detailed characteristics of products manufactured at the same time and with the same attributes. This can include the detailed management of batches, lots, or coils.
